Chester Road Train Station is well-equipped to accommodate passengers with diverse needs. The ticket office is operational from early morning until late evening, with varying hours across the week. Rest assured, if you're catching the train on a Monday, staff will be available to assist from 6:00 am to 7:00 pm. Self-service ticket machines are available for those who prefer a quicker transaction, and there's also an accessible machine located in the station entrance to Platform 2.
For those requiring assistance, the station provides help points and staff support during operating hours.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access, though some areas may include steep ramps. However, please note that there are no toilets or refreshment amenities at the station. While waiting, you can find seating areas but there are no waiting rooms or lounges.
Parking is ample with a car park operated by Transport for West Midlands, offering 164 spaces including 9 accessible ones. Furthermore, cycling fans have access to ten bicycle storages monitored by CCTV, although there is no bicycle hire available directly at the station.
The station links seamlessly to local transport networks making onward travel convenient. Rail replacement services operate from nearby bus stops on Chester Road. Taxis are readily available with local services like Sutton Radio; you can reach them at 0121 311 1113. One of the first things travelers need is efficient ticket purchase and collection. At Haywards Heath, the station ensures a smooth ticketing experience. The ticket office operates from early morning till late evening throughout the week. Alternatively, ticket machines are available for quick purchases to help you get on your way, and they even acc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
The station is designed with accessibility in mind, offering step-free access throughout, making it a Category A station. For those who require additional support, assistance is available from station staff, ensuring that everyone can make their way smoothly onto the trains. While accessible toilets are unfortunately not available, the station is equipped with induction loops and ramps for train access to help those who might need them.
For tech-savvy travelers, however, it should be noted that public Wi-Fi is currently unavailable at the station. But if you’re planning to make a quick stop and need cash on the go, ATMs can be found at the station to accommodate your needs. The convenience extends to cycle storage too, with over 300 spaces available for bike enthusiasts.
Getting to and from Haywards Heath station is a breeze. The station features a well-maintained taxi rank right outside its main entrance, simplifying the journey to your next destination. For those preferring buses, detailed travel information can be easily found within the station premises to plan your onward journey effectively.
Though there are no onsite shops or refreshment facilities, the town center is just a short walk away, where you can find plenty of options to grab a bite or shop around.
